Garnier Body Intensive 7 Day Challenge


I recently received a free sample pack to join the Garnier Body Intensive 7 day challenge. In the pack you receive 7 sachets of Intensive 7 days Shea Butter Softening Lotion and 2 Garnier skin readers. 





Before you begin the test you use skin reader 1: peel it back from the card and press the sticky black circle (making sure not to touch it) onto a clean, dry area of the shin for 3 seconds and remove to see the result. The sticky black circle picks up any dead skin cells and shows them up against the black. You then need to keep the first skin reader in a safe place to compare the results with skin reader 2, which is to be used 2 hours after applying the last sachet of lotion, 7 days later.



Can you see the difference in my 2 skin readers? The one on the left is before and the one on the right is after finishing the challenge.

I already own Garnier Intensive 7 days Peach Soothing Gel-cream so I could compare them, I was impressed with the results of the peach gel-cream but did not like texture and found the tingling sensation it gives after application to be quite annoying although it did leave my skin soft and smooth and sunk in almost immediately. I much preferred the Shea Softening Lotion, my skin looked and felt much healthier after the challenge and I loved the smell over the peach gel-cream, I will be buying the Shea version, however, I hate to waste products so will be using up the gel-cream first since it still moisturises my skin -  I will just have to put up with the irritating tingling feeling after application, maybe it will be nicer for the summer months.

Figs & Rouge 100% Organic Lip, Face & Body Balm




I'm a bit of a lip balm fanatic and these multi-purpose balms from Figs & Rouge can be used on lips, face and body to eliminate any dry spots, so far I've used it on my cuticles and nails, lips and as a cure for little dry patches on face, hands and feet - that's not all it can be used for, there are many more uses see here... the list is endless!
The packaging is so cute and vintage, these elegant little pots are the perfect size for carrying around with you should any dry skin emergencies arise. I have Rambling Rose, it's a lovely soft floral and it reminds me slightly of Turkish Delight (yum!)
Other scents available from the range are Coco Vanilla, Pomegranate, Aloe & Mint, Wild Cherry, Peppermint & Tea Tree, Sweet Geranium or Cherry & Vanilla so I might have to collect them all! 
The balm is solid until warmed by your finger tip and applies easily and is quickly absorbed, unlike petroleum based products that just create a film over the dry area.
I would recommend this balm to anyone looking to banish any dry areas, I'm becoming a big fan of organic and free-from products and am more aware of what I am using on my skin and body, this leaves my lips and skin feeling nourished and smooth. It's perfect!

Percy and Reed Totally TLC Hydrating Mask

I'm a bit late with this review but I wanted to share my thoughts on this fabulous hair mask. This came free with April's edition of Glamour and again it was another good size sample at 100ml worth £12. (Is it just me or have magazine freebies have been great lately?!)

Anyway, my hair has been acting up and has seriously been lacking shine and feeling a bit on the dry side so I've been on a bit of a rescue mission lately...cue Percy and Reed Totally TLC Hydrating Mask. The packaging is simple but sleek and has a high end look about it and I love the quirky name which is what attracted me to try it.






What it does:
'Need a rescue remedy? This deep, indulgent treatment helps restore your hair's vitality making it soft and more manageable. How? Well, we've enlisted marshmallow to lend a hand nourishing and strengthening stressed tresses, and coconut oil for deep conditioning and moisturising. Our heroes.'
Directions:
'Work the mask through the hair gently massaging from roots to ends until the hair is covered. Wrap hair up and cover with a towel to create a warmer temperature. Leave on for a minimum of 10 minutes, then remove towel and rinse thoroughly.'

This was a great treat for my hair and I found it to be the best hair mask in comparison to the others I've tried lately, it had a clean and fresh smell but sadly I couldn't detect any marshmallow or coconut which I was really looking forward to but it was still lovely all the same. What made this product stand out for me was the finished result, it didn't weigh my hair down atall (I have loads of really long thick hair!) and it left my hair feeling soft and looking shiny. I'm always a bit dubious about leaving hair masks in for more than a few minutes as they always seem to make my hair feel heavy and greasy, so I will often just work it through the ends and leave it in while I apply my scrub.  I thought the instructions that came with this weren't too clear, so I shampooed first then worked the mask in from the ends and used a wide-toothed comb to comb through, then wrapped my hair in a towel and left it in for the minimum 10 minutes that was recommended and then rinsed.

R.R.P for this is £20 for a 175ml tub, which is not bad considering the small amount that needs to be used per application - it would last for ages!

Spring 2012 Nail Polish Trends


Orange




Bright orange nails are huge this season and bring a certain retro feel with it. I love uplifting, modern brights and CND in Electric Orange is one of my favourites.





Pastels

Pastel shades have transformed from fun and youthful into a chic and sophisticated high-fashion look.  Go for creamy opaque shades for nails that will stand out.  I predict pistachios, soft lilacs and buttery yellows are set to be a big deal.  I love Orly in Lemonade a creamy pastel yellow and Essie in Navigate Her a gorgeous light pastel green...these colours just scream spring!



Blue 

Blue polishes are set to be huge and this is one trend that I can see carrying on through summer and into Autumn. Experiment with different hues – turquoise, navy and baby blue.  I'll be trying out Deborah Lippmann Nail Lacquer, On The Beach.  I can't wait to paint my nails with this colour!



Nudes 

Making a return this spring is the classic nude nail.  My clients are loving this look at the moment and with the right shade suited to your skin tone it can flatter your skin and elongate fingers...what's not to love?! Try Orly in Prelude To A Kiss.



Glitters

The glitter craze is continuing and is still proving to be popular with my clients. One that is catching everyone's eye is Nicki Minaj by O.P.I in Save Me. I love it too, the 3D holographic look adds excitement and is a variation for Spring.



 

 

Fuchsia 

Hot pink and fuchsia take on light pink and cotton candy colours this season. Flashbulb Fuchsia by O.P.I Nail Lacquer is perfect, the blue shimmering undertones adds dimension to this colour and looks flattering on fair and warmer skin tones.  This is my go-to colour and I always receive lots of compliments, i'm wearing it on my toes right now!
